The Issue
As a member of the swim team at Concordia University Irvine, I have experienced firsthand the incredible bond and dedication we have fostered over this semester. The swim team's presence has transformed the atmosphere at our university, creating a vibrant and engaging community. The decision to cut our program along with the tennis team is not just disheartening but feels like a cowardly and easy escape for the administration rather than addressing the broader issues or considering other extracurriculars.
Our swim team is more than just a sports program; it embodies hard work, determination, and unity. Students have poured their time and effort, often balancing rigorous academic schedules with intense training sessions, all for the love of the sport and the sense of community it brings. Our presence uplifts the morale of the campus, provides an outlet for passion and discipline, and shapes individuals who go on to make positive impacts in the wider society.
Silent cuts to these athletic programs are not just about removing a sport. They strip away opportunities for student-athletes to grow and thrive. Moreover, they undermine the diversity of experiences that Concordia University Irvine claims to offer. Athletics contributes not only to a well-rounded education but also to building school spirit and alumni pride.
We urge the university administration to reconsider their decision and prioritize transparency and communication with students and faculty. It is crucial to provide open forums for discussions and explore alternatives before dissolving entire programs that benefit the campus community as a whole.
Firing the current athletic board is a necessary step. This leadership change will help ensure that their decisions align more closely with the values and needs of the students they serve. We call for new leadership that understands the importance of athletics in enriching the student experience and the university's legacy.
